About Residenza Antica Roma

Residenza Antica Roma, with its rich history dating back to 1594, stands as a testament to the architectural and cultural heritage of Rome. Originally constructed as a monastery, this historic building has undergone meticulous restoration to preserve its original charm while offering modern comfort to guests. The hotel's strategic location places it just 150 meters from the Barberini Metro stop, making it an ideal choice for travelers seeking easy access to the city’s extensive public transportation network and efficient travel around Rome. Nestled in the heart of the historic center, Residenza Antica Roma is conveniently situated near one of Rome's most iconic landmarks: the Trevi Fountain. This Baroque masterpiece, designed by Nicola Salvi and completed in 1762, stands as a symbol of the city’s vibrant history and cultural significance. Guests can enjoy walking just around the corner to admire this magnificent fountain, which is surrounded by charming narrow streets and traditional Roman shops.
